=INDEX($K$12:$R$15,MATCH(C3,$J$12:$J$15,0),MATCH(B3,$K$10:$R$10,TRUE))
밑줄친부분질문입니다.
만약에 R11에 80세 미만이 입력되어있는경우. $K$11:$R$11 해도되나요 ???
범위가 이 문제처럼 두행인경우. 윗줄을해야되는지.아랫줄을 해야되는지 모르겠습니다 ㅠㅠ
안녕하세요.
MATCH 함수
가입나이[B3]를 [K10:R10]에서 찾는데, 찾을 값보다 작거나 같은 값 중에서 큰 값을 찾습니다.
[K10:R10] 영역에 입력된 값은 숫자이고 셀서식으로 '세이상'이 붙어 있는 것으로
실제 입력된 값이 숫자이므로 숫자로 인식하여 찾을 수 있습니다.
24세의 경우 [M10] 셀을 반환하게 됩니다.
FREQUENCY 함수
FREQUENCY(배열1, 배열2) : 배열2 범위에 대한 배열1 요소의 빈도수를 계산하여 세로 배열 형태로 반환하는 함수입니다.
'배열2' 인수에는 지정된 값보다 작거나 같은 값의 빈도수를 구해줍니다.
[L20] 셀은 1세~10세의 가입자수를 구해야 하므로, 10세로 지정해서 10 보다 작거나 같은 값의 빈도수를 구하는 것입니다.
그래서 배열2의 범위가 [K20:K26]으로 지정됩니다.
좋은 하루 보내세요.
-
관리자2019-05-08 12:14:15
안녕하세요.
MATCH 함수
가입나이[B3]를 [K10:R10]에서 찾는데, 찾을 값보다 작거나 같은 값 중에서 큰 값을 찾습니다.
[K10:R10] 영역에 입력된 값은 숫자이고 셀서식으로 '세이상'이 붙어 있는 것으로
실제 입력된 값이 숫자이므로 숫자로 인식하여 찾을 수 있습니다.
24세의 경우 [M10] 셀을 반환하게 됩니다.
FREQUENCY 함수
FREQUENCY(배열1, 배열2) : 배열2 범위에 대한 배열1 요소의 빈도수를 계산하여 세로 배열 형태로 반환하는 함수입니다.
'배열2' 인수에는 지정된 값보다 작거나 같은 값의 빈도수를 구해줍니다.
[L20] 셀은 1세~10세의 가입자수를 구해야 하므로, 10세로 지정해서 10 보다 작거나 같은 값의 빈도수를 구하는 것입니다.
그래서 배열2의 범위가 [K20:K26]으로 지정됩니다.
좋은 하루 보내세요.